Transaction 1163021755b64f230d7ca34ab9774921e946c6c7508554cd83da0a1c6ca04f06

10 Input
2 Outputs
  • 1163021755b64f230d7ca34ab9774921e946c6c7508554cd83da0a1c6ca04f06:0
  • value  492268308
    address  1DSNfQ4CqY5sKMQFAffqT1RD35NnPKZK7T
  • 1163021755b64f230d7ca34ab9774921e946c6c7508554cd83da0a1c6ca04f06:1
  • value  59008597
    address  35XPxe3cibb4ieJF3dKfYERw2QGtKFo2Su